Pure Sine Wave Inverter Circuit Design

One thing that really caught my eye was a circuit diagram for a 300-watt pure sine wave inverter. The complexity involved in generating a clean, stable sine wave from a DC source is astounding. It's not just about flipping a switch; it involves intricate control systems, sophisticated waveform generation techniques, and robust protection circuitry. This particular design, rated for 300 watts, likely utilizes a microcontroller to precisely control the switching of MOSFETs or IGBTs, shaping the output waveform to closely resemble a true sine wave. The use of feedback loops is crucial for maintaining voltage stability and minimizing harmonic distortion. Seeing the level of detail in such a design really gives you an appreciation for the engineering that goes into these devices. EPEVER Pure Sine Wave Inverters

On the other end of the spectrum, you have commercially available pure sine wave inverters, like those offered by EPEVER. These are pre-built, tested, and often come with a range of features designed for ease of use and safety. EPEVER, for example, offers a selection of inverters targeting different power levels and applications. Looking at their offerings, you notice features like overload protection, short circuit protection, over-voltage protection, and under-voltage protection. These safety mechanisms are critical for protecting both the inverter itself and the connected equipment. Furthermore, many modern inverters incorporate advanced monitoring capabilities, providing users with real-time data on voltage, current, power consumption, and battery status. This information can be invaluable for optimizing energy usage and identifying potential issues before they become major problems. The efficiency of these inverters is also a key consideration, as a more efficient inverter will waste less energy in the conversion process, leading to longer battery life and reduced energy costs.
